Recycling collection

Recycling collection is different from city to city because the Recycling plants vary.
Recycling collection in Florence is currently being improved. Citizens, as well as tourists, collect the 5 main waste fractions separately, each being characterized by a different color:

  • brown for organic;
  • yellow for paper and cardboard;
  • blue for plastic-metal-polystyrene-tetrapak packaging and containers;
  • green for glass;
  • grey for non-recyclable waste.

Firenze Città Circolare

Firenze Città Circolare is the new Waste Plan designed by the City of Florence and Alia Servizi Ambientali SpA, the company that manages waste and recycling in 58 municipalities in central Tuscany.

In Florence, the Plan includes two kinds of recycling, both active in different parts of the city:

DOOR TO DOOR
It is active in the municipal area of Florence and in the hills surrounding the city. Citizens deliver their waste directly to their doorsteps, sorted into the 5 fractions mentioned above, and according to a weekly calendar (available here and on Junker). Glass is the only waste which is still collected through bins along the street.

DIGITAL OR UNDERGROUND BINS
In all other areas of Florence, the collection works through street bins, which may be underground or digital. To deliver your waste, you must use the A-PASS, the electronic key that opens the bins.
Along the streets you will find 5 bins: brown for organic waste, yellow for paper and cardboard, blue for packaging and plastic-metal-polystyrene-tetrapak containers, grey for non-recyclable waste, and green for glass.
The green bins are always open; all other bins are equipped with the electronic opening system.

Paper and cardboard collection in the historic district

In the historic district of Florence, paper and cardboard are collected door to door. Please crush boxes, newspapers, cardboards, and all other paper waste and put them in front of your door on the days and times indicated in the PAPER CALENDAR.
